SerializeOptions Property

Summary
Gets or sets the options to use when saving annotation objects.

Property Value

The options to use when saving annotations objects. The default value is null.

Remarks

When you create a new instance of AnnCodecs, the value of SerializeOptions will be set to null and default options will be used. To change any of the options or to use the events, first create a new instance of AnnSerializeOptions and set it to SerializeOptions and then use its members.

Example
C#
Java
using Leadtools.Annotations.Automation; 
using Leadtools.Annotations.Engine; 
using Leadtools.Annotations.Rendering; 
 
public void AnnCodecs_AnnSerializeOptions() 
{ 
   // Create a new annotation container, 8.5 by 11 inches 
   AnnContainer container = new AnnContainer(); 
   // Size must be in annotation units (1/720 of an inch) 
   container.Size = LeadSizeD.Create(8.5 * 720, 11 * 720); 
 
   double inch = 720.0; 
   // Add a red line object, from 1in 1in to 2in 2in 
   AnnPolylineObject lineObj = new AnnPolylineObject(); 
   lineObj.Points.Add(LeadPointD.Create(1 * inch, 1 * inch)); 
   lineObj.Points.Add(LeadPointD.Create(2 * inch, 2 * inch)); 
   lineObj.Stroke = AnnStroke.Create(AnnSolidColorBrush.Create("Red"), LeadLengthD.Create(1)); 
   container.Children.Add(lineObj); 
 
   // Add a blue on yellow rectangle from 3in 3in to 4in 4in 
   AnnRectangleObject rectObj = new AnnRectangleObject(); 
   rectObj.Rect = LeadRectD.Create(3 * inch, 3 * inch, 1 * inch, 1 * inch); 
   rectObj.Stroke = AnnStroke.Create(AnnSolidColorBrush.Create("Blue"), LeadLengthD.Create(1)); 
   rectObj.Fill = AnnSolidColorBrush.Create("Yellow"); 
   container.Children.Add(rectObj); 
 
   // Show the container 
   ShowContainer("Before save", container); 
 
   // Create the codecs object to save and load annotations 
   AnnCodecs codecs = new AnnCodecs(); 
 
   // Create a new instance of AnnSrializeOptions and Hook to the SerializeObject event 
   AnnSerializeOptions serializeOptions = new AnnSerializeOptions(); 
   serializeOptions.SerializeObject += serializeOptions_SerializeObject; 
 
   // Set it as our deserialize options 
   codecs.SerializeOptions = serializeOptions; 
 
   // Save the container 
   string destFileName = @"container.xml"; 
   codecs.Save(destFileName, container, AnnFormat.Annotations, 1); 
 
   // delete the container 
   container = null; 
 
   // Load the container we just saved 
   container = codecs.Load(destFileName, 1); 
 
   // Show it 
   ShowContainer("After load", container); 
} 
 
void serializeOptions_SerializeObject(object sender, AnnSerializeObjectEventArgs e) 
{ 
   AnnObject annObj = e.AnnObject; 
   if (annObj.Id == AnnObject.PolylineObjectId) 
   { 
      Debug.WriteLine("skipping a polyline during save"); 
      e.SkipObject = true; 
   } 
}
